About
Nature One is a four-day open-air rave held at Raketenbasis Pydna, a former US nuclear missile base in the Hunsruck hills near Kastellaun in Rhineland-Palatinate. The organisers describe it as Germany’s first major open-air rave, running since 1995, and the official site talks of over 350 artists across 20 floors and around 65,000 ravers, with camping right next to the car.
The 2027 edition is set for 29 July to 1 August 2027. Phase one of the presale has been open since September 2026 through the official ticket page, and the line-up page states that no acts have been confirmed yet. The camping village traditionally opens on the Wednesday, with the main festival site running on the Friday and Saturday.
Expect a spread of styles rather than a single sound. The Century Circus is billed as the home of techno, the Classic Terminal revisits three decades of rave history, the SYNDICATE Zone covers hardstyle and hardcore, and 15 club floors are built between, on and inside the bunkers. The CampFloors, hundreds of self-built sound systems in the camping village, run around the clock. An official anthem is released each year, and the 2026 anthem was Die Welt steht still by Neelix. It is one of the largest techno festival weekends in Germany.
